零基础想学挖漏洞?普通人也能看懂的网络安全入门学习路线(建议收藏)
很多人对网络安全的第一印象:黑客、代码、入侵、黑框代码疯狂滚动、随手就能让ATM吐钱,随手一个漏洞几千上万,日进斗金!!!
但真实情况是:90%零基础新人不会挖漏洞,不是天赋不够,是学习顺序完全错了。
很多新手一上来就上手工具、刷漏洞、乱敲命令,学了半年依旧看不懂源码、不会找漏洞、不会写报告。
今天我给大家整理一套纯零基础、通俗易懂、专门针对挖漏洞的学习路线。没有废话、不绕弯、普通人照着学,就能从0到1学会挖漏洞。
挖漏洞一个月5000正常吗
挖漏洞一个月5000元是否正常,取决于多个因素,包括你的技术水平、所挖漏洞的严重程度、所在地区、以及是否将这一行为合法化等。以下是对这一问题的详细分析:
合法与非法的界定
合法挖漏洞:在获得相应授权和许可的情况下,帮助企业或个人发现和修复安全漏洞,通常被称为“白帽黑客”或“安全研究员”。他们通过合法途径报告漏洞,并可能获得奖金或报酬。
非法挖漏洞:未经授权擅自侵入系统、窃取数据或进行其他破坏活动,这是违法的,可能导致严重的法律后果。
合法挖漏洞的收入情况
对于合法挖漏洞的白帽黑客,收入水平因个人技能、经验、所在地区以及所挖漏洞的严重程度而异。根据搜索结果1,一些经验丰富的白帽黑客通过合法途径挖漏洞,每月收入可以达到四五千元,甚至更高。
合法挖漏洞的收入来源包括漏洞奖励平台、企业赞助或直接雇佣等2。
非法挖漏洞的风险
法律风险:非法挖漏洞可能触犯计算机系统安全、侵犯商业秘密、破坏计算机信息系统等罪名,面临刑事处罚。
道德风险:即使不触犯法律,非法挖漏洞也违背了职业道德和社会责任,可能导致个人声誉受损。
合法挖漏洞的建议
提升技能:通过学习和实践,掌握网络安全和漏洞挖掘的相关技能。
合法授权:在进行任何漏洞挖掘活动之前,确保获得合法的授权和许可。
遵守规则:在漏洞挖掘过程中,遵守相关法律法规和道德规范。
挖漏洞一个月5000元是否正常,取决于这一行为是否合法以及个人的具体情况。对于合法挖漏洞的白帽黑客来说,这是一个可能的收入水平,但非法挖漏洞则面临巨大的法律风险和道德责任。因此,建议从事网络安全工作的人员始终遵守法律法规,通过合法途径提升自己的技能和收入。
挖漏洞需要掌握的基础知识
首先说说基础理论知识:
1.计算机组成原理、计算机网络、计算机体系结构、计算机操作系统,密码学,多媒体技术等等。这些都需要掌握总之一句话就是大学计算机的基础课程。
2.编程: HTML、CSS、JavaScript、 PHP、 Java、 Python、 sql、 C、C++、 shell,汇编、nosql. powershell等等常见的语言基础都需要掌握,至少要熟练使用Python和sq|,这些语言都要学习两周到两三个月吧!
3.漏洞方面,漏洞分很多种,根据不同的标准也会有交叉,黑客要掌握大部分漏洞的形成原理,检测方法,利用方法,修复方法,常见的网站漏洞有sq|注入,XSS, 文件包含,目录遍历,文件上传,信息泄露,CSRF, 账号爆破,各种越权等等,常见的二进制漏洞有缓冲区溢出,堆溢出,整形溢出,格式化字符串等等,分析的时候还要绕过操作系统的保护机制。
协议的话也是存在漏洞的,比如TCP、UDP什么的拒绝服务,DNS劫持,ARP欺骗等等, 现在工控、物联网、AI什么的也都有各种各样的漏洞。
4.需要掌握的工具,工具太多, 基本上目前主流的客工具都要熟练使用,应该有几十种吧。上文已经详细阐述,这里就不赘述了。
5.还有网站和通讯协议吧,客户端和服务器,用户输入网址点击访问到服务器返回网页这其中涉及的知识,如JavaScript, http请求, web服务器,数据库服务器,系统架构,负载均衡,DNS,等等是要熟练掌握的,然后说说主流的网站开发框架,其中Java的SSH三大框架要了解有什么漏洞啥的PHP的主流框架和CMS要了解,最好上面的框架都会掌握,如织梦,thinkPHP等等,另外主流的数据库服务器要了解如MySQL,sql server等。
如果要做漏洞利用的话涉及到TCP等编程,要会TCP编程, 如果为了通讯安全,要掌握当前主流的加密算法,如AES, RSA, 3DES等等各种加密算法,如果要对端口进行暴力破解,要掌握端口的爆破技术,比如字典的选择使用。
还有要了解软件运行的时候在操作系统里怎么运行的,从计算机磁盘文件加载到内存,怎么布局的,代码段,数据段,堆栈段什么的,代码的参数在堆栈布局,内存地址什么的,另外还要了解系统的保护机制如代码执行保护等等。
当然挖漏洞需要学习的东西还有很多,很都东西都很关键。能走多远,就看你的执行力和兴趣了。
挖漏洞的注意事项:
挖SRC一定要细,慢慢的去分析,不能着急往往越着急越挖不倒,这里可以给大家一些建议,在挖掘SRC期间
- 不要着急出洞,先去慢慢摸索厂商的各种信息,了解每个功能点(做好信息搜集)
- 去分析每一个数据包,知道每个数据包对应的功能点在哪儿,去知道数据包对应鉴权的地方在哪一块
- 多去关注厂商的活动,一般新上线的项目或者活动漏洞比较好挖一些
- 关注厂商信息,比如一些活动期间奖励翻倍等信息
- 千万要记住去看人家厂商的漏洞收录范围,不看范围挖漏洞=白干
- SRC漏洞挖掘需要遵守法律规定,避免侵犯网站安全和用户隐私,同时需要遵循公司或组织的安全政策。
- 在进行SRC漏洞挖掘时需要注意保护漏洞信息和利用手法的安全性,不应该泄露给未经授权的人员。SRC逻辑漏洞一般产出比较高的漏洞就在于逻辑漏洞,别的漏洞也有但是相比起来逻辑漏洞的价值更高。
互动话题:如果你想学习更多
**网络安全方面**的知识和工具,可以看看以下面!
如何系统学习网络安全/黑客?
网络安全不是「速成黑客」,而是守护数字世界的骑士修行。当你第一次用自己写的脚本检测出漏洞时,那种创造的快乐远胜于电影里的炫技。装上虚拟机,从配置第一个Linux环境开始,脚踏实地从基础命令学起,相信你一定能成为一名合格的黑客。
如果你还不知道从何开始,我自己整理的282G的网络安全教程可以分享,我也是一路自学走过来的,很清楚小白前期学习的痛楚,你要是没有方向还没有好的资源,根本学不到东西!
下面是我整理的网安资源,希望能帮到你。
😝需要的话,可以V扫描下方二维码联系领取~
如果二维码失效,可以点击下方👇链接去拿,一样的哦
【CSDN大礼包】最新网络安全/网安技术资料包~282G!无偿分享!!!
1.从0到进阶主流攻防技术视频教程(包含红蓝对抗、CTF、HW等技术点)
2.入门必看攻防技术书籍pdf(书面上的技术书籍确实太多了,这些是我精选出来的,还有很多不在图里)
3.安装包/源码
主要攻防会涉及到的工具安装包和项目源码(防止你看到这连基础的工具都还没有)
4.面试试题/经验
网络安全岗位面试经验总结(谁学技术不是为了赚$呢,找个好的岗位很重要)
😝需要的话,可以V扫描下方二维码联系领取~
因篇幅有限,资料较为敏感仅展示部分资料,添加上方即可获取👆
如果二维码失效,可以点击下方👇链接去拿,一样的哦
【CSDN大礼包】最新网络安全/网安技术资料包~282G!无偿分享!!!